Since every legal situation is unique, there are different types of reconciliation letters that attorneys may draft, depending on the nature of the case. Some common types include: 1. Sample Letter to Attorney Opposite regarding Personal Injury Reconciliation: — This type of reconciliation letter is applicable when both parties are involved in a personal injury dispute. It may address concerns regarding medical bills, insurance coverage, or future care requirements. 2. Sample Letter to Attorney Opposite regarding Divorce Reconciliation: — In cases involving divorce or separation, this type of reconciliation letter would focus on matters like division of assets, custody arrangements for children, and spousal support. 3. Sample Letter to Attorney Opposite regarding Employment Dispute Reconciliation: — When disputes arise in the workplace—such as wrongful termination, discrimination, or harassment—this reconciliation letter aims to establish a constructive environment for resolving issues and potentially rebuilding professional relationships. 4. Sample Letter to Attorney Opposite regarding Business Dispute Reconciliation: — In commercial disputes, this type of letter emphasizes the importance of preserving business relationships, achieving fair resolutions, and avoiding lengthy and costly litigation.
